McKenzie

Voice | Wilsonville

McKenzie Smith is a dedicated voice teacher, performer, and choral director who began teaching in 2019. She earned her Bachelor's in Voice Performance from Westminster Choir College and has performed with prestigious ensembles like the Philadelphia Orchestra and New York Philharmonic, as well as at the Spoleto Festival USA. She completed her Master's in Voice Pedagogy at Shenandoah Conservatory in 2025, gaining expertise in vocal anatomy and technique. With four years of experience directing K-12 choruses and teaching multiple instruments, McKenzie provides a comprehensive and supportive learning environment. Her teaching focuses on science-based pedagogy to develop healthy, strong, and versatile voices. She empowers students with knowledge and tools to explore their vocal potential across classical, musical theater, and contemporary styles, fostering confidence and artistry.
